Q: lights on for power steering and stabilitrack on

asked by on December 07, 2016

power steering starting to fail after lights came on but was told that the 2014 buick does not have a power steering pump but an electrical system if this is true can parts be bought to fix problem

Hello. Thank you for writing in. The electronic power steering system can absolutely be replaced. Due to the fact the light is on the system is obviously detecting an issue, and a diagnostic scan of the vehicle can be done to figure out what the computer is trying to tell you. This can be done by a technician or at a local parts store. Unfortunately this model has had several electrical power steering issues. Other common symptoms were a loose steering wheel, sudden jerks to one side or the other, and complete failure. People have complained of clunking noises as well. Do a diagnostic scan, and take any further testing from there. Safety is a huge concern with steering issues, and this should be handled as soon as possible.
